سَّاعَةِ is how you say “Hour” in Arabic. Hear it pronounced and see it used in a real example sentence from classical texts below.
قَالَ مَا أَوَّلُ أَشْرَاطِ السَّاعَةِ
He said, "What are the first signs of the Hour?"
السَّاعَةِ — the Hour. The definite noun 'the Hour' closing the ownership chain as the ultimate owner, in the 'of'-type ending. It anchors what the signs belong to, completing 'the first signs of the Hour'.
